On Sunday, September 14th, 1997 at approximately 2:30am, Randy Thomas Wright was stabbed multiple times in the street near 1st Avenue South and Carroll Street. Just prior to this incident, Wright had been seen having an altercation with at least two white males driving an older full size van light in color with tinted windows, possibly a work van. One of the men had a pony tail and the other had facial hair. Randy Thomas Wright was 39 years old at the time of his death.
